Hello! I just received my yellow s2000 and was wondering if someone could tell me how much some of the following maintenance cost them. Thanks.
New Clutch
Brakes
Oil Changes
Tires
? or any other work that wasn't covered under the warranty.

Sure!
Clutch - don't know yet
Brakes - A replacement set of pads costs about $80 delivered. It took me about 1 hour to do a thorough job including brake bleeding. You'll also need a can or two of brake fluid for that, another $3.
Oil Changes - Depends on the oil, you'll need 6 quarts, so figure $20 for Mobile 1 or $7.50 for generic stuff plus $7 for the Honda OEM filter. It's super-easy and takes about an hour.
Tires - Replacement SO2s from Tire Rack will run about $800 delivered. Mounting and balancing at a local tire shop will add about$40-$60.
